Bosses at music venue the Bristol Beacon tell us they're excited for the autumn, after announcing the plan for its reopening.

The concert hall has been shut for years for major refurbishment work, which has made headlines for the amount it's cost.

Today (24 May) they've revealed Paraorchestra will perform on the opening night of Thursday 30 November, alongside a 360 degree light display, put together by Surgeons Girl, Charles Hazlewood and Limbic Cinema.

The paraorchestra, which features both disabled and able-bodied musicians, has been chosen to perform because of the amount of work done during the refurbishment to make the venue "one of the most accessible" in the UK.

"The venue’s front of house and backstage areas have been made completely level-access, meaning previously inaccessible dressing rooms, entrances and facilities are now open to all artists, with vastly improved access for audiences to all performance spaces also a key feature," a statement from the venue reads.

Todd Wills, Artistic Director at Bristol Beacon, said: “When considering how to mark the occasion of reopening Bristol Beacon, we thought immediately of Paraorchestra.

"Not only does the ensemble represent the spirit of inclusion and reinvention that we cherish in this city, but they were also incredibly open to collaborating with other Bristol artists to create something truly innovative and celebratory.

"This is at the heart of what we want to do at Bristol Beacon - collaborating with artists at all levels, from local to international, to create a space that is truly open to all and full of possibility."

Ticket details for the opening night will be announced soon.

Following the opening night, Bristol Beacon will also open up for free all day on Saturday 2 December, for an event called The Housewarming.

This will see multiple artists performing all across the venue as Bristolians are encouraged to check out the new look site.

Charles Hazlewood, Paraorchestra Artistic Director, said: “Bristol Beacon’s reopening is a moment of enormous importance to the people, the culture and the city of Bristol.

"We are proud to be Associate Artists of Bristol Beacon, and for the very first performance on this bright new stage, Paraorchestra are excited to premiere a standalone, bespoke commission."
